01/28/12

The Warminster Township Police are asking for assistance from the public. On Saturday, January 28, 2012 approximately 0145 hours, an altercation occurred in the parking lot of Penguin’s Pub located on York Road in Warminster. At some point during the altercation a stabbing occurred. Detectives have spoken with the victims but police are asking anyone that was in the area at that time or leaving the pub to contact Warminster Police about anything they may have seen.  

One of the victims in the altercation was treated and released, the second was held for observation. There does not appear to be life threatening injuries at this time. The Suspects were described as white males, one approximately 6’2” in height and heavy set.  The other is 5’10” and skinny build.

** At this time no further information is being released.  If more information is received an additional press release will be put out. Police Detectives are actively investigating the incident at this time. If anyone has information or witnessed this incident at Penguins Pub they are asked to call the Warminster Police immediately, at 215-443-5000 or after normal office hours at 215-672-1000.

01/28/12

On January 27, 2012 at approximately 2329 hours Officers of the Warminster Township Police Department were dispatched to the report of a struck pedestrian at the intersection of Street Road and Louis Drive.  A male subject with injuries was found on location by Police.  The male victim was struck on Street Road in the area of Louis Drive by a vehicle travelling east bound on Street Road.  Anyone with information regarding this accident is asked to call Warminster Police Head quarters at 215-443-5000 or the police dispatch at 215-672-1000 if calling after normal office hours.   At this point there is no further information. 

** If more information is received an additional press release will be put out. Police are actively investigating the accident at this time. 

01/18/12

The Warminster Township Police Department and the Bucks County District Attorney’s Office announce that Laurie Wint was transferred by New Jersey authorities into the custody of Warminster Township and Bucks County Detectives. Laurie Wint was wanted for Homicide in connection with the July 24, 2011 stabbing death of Tyrone Newman at the Bucks Landing Apartment complex in Warminster Township. Another individual, John T. Briggs is also wanted in connection with this prosecution. Briggs is in custody in New Jersey and is expected to be extradited back to Bucks County.

Wint has been in custody since his arrest by New Jersey authorities on July 31, 2011. Wint was found hiding in a closet in a house in Camden New Jersey. At the time, Wint was also wanted for a homicide that occurred in Camden in June 2011.

Wint was extradited and taken back to Bucks County were he was arraigned by Magisterial District Justice Mark D. Douple on Homicide and related charges and remanded to the Bucks County prison in without bail. A court date has not been set.

01/27/12

On Thursday 1/26/2012 The Warminster Township Police Dept was contacted by Arch Bishop Wood High School in reference to a potential threat that was written on a door at the school.   As a precaution and at the schools request the Warminster Police along with several other departments swept the school late last night for potential hazards utilizing Officers and specially trained Police K-9 dogs.  At approximately midnight last night the school was deemed to be safe and clear of hazards and was turned back over to High School officials.  At the request of the school, Police were on scene this morning (Friday 1/27/2012) at the High School as a police presence and as extra security while students entered the building for classes.  No problems were reported and all appears to be back to normal. At this time the threat is believed to be a hoax.  Detectives are currently investigating the matter.  If anyone has information regarding this incident they are asked to call Warminster Township Police Department at 215-672-1000 or 215-443-5000. 

12/28/11

FULTON BANK ROBBERY - ARREST MADE

The Warminster Township Police Department, through a joint investigation with the Federal Bureau of Investigation, identified the subject that allegedly robbed the Fulton Bank – 603 York Road Warminster, PA  18974 – on Thursday, December 22, 2011 at 1123 Hours.  The subject was identified as Barrie Golland – a white male, 78 years old, from the Elkins Park section of Cheltenham Twp.  Golland was taken into custody without incident.  He was then arraigned by District Justice Mark Douple.  Bail was set at $150,000 unsecured. 

 

12/22/11

On 12/22/2011 at approximately 1120 hrs Officers of the Warminster Township Police Department were dispatched to a Bank Robbery that had just occurred. The Robbery was done using a demand note. Unknown at this time if the actor was armed with a weapon. Mainly $1’s and $5’s were taken in the robbery. The Alledged Actor shown below reportedly left in a tan color vehicle, possibly a Mercury Model car. The actor is described as an older White Male possibly in his 60’s or 70’s. He was wearing a black or dark colored fedora style hat, along with black or dark colored slacks, long sleeve shirt and vest. The actor was also wearing sunglasses. Anyone with information on this incident or on the alledged actor, please call Warminster Police HQ at 215-443-5000 or the police dispatch at 215-672-1000 if calling after normal office hours.
